Papaya is a fruit with a particularly high nutritional value. When it is ripe, it has an attractive orange-red appearance and tastes very sweet. However, many papayas sold on the market are green. After purchasing, you need to ripen them yourself before you can eat them. But how should papaya be ripened? If you want to know, let me tell you.

1. Place papaya to ripen

Papaya is a fruit that matures particularly easily. After buying green papayas, you can put them in a warm and ventilated place. After leaving them naturally for three to five days, the green papaya will change color and its texture will become soft. This means that the papaya is ripe. When you want to eat it, you can just cut it open and eat it.

2. Papaya can be ripened with drugs

When papaya is ripening, it needs a substance called ethylene. If you want the green papaya to ripen quickly, you can use drugs to ripen it. The specific method is to put the purchased green papayas together, dilute the drug ethylene with clean water, and then spray it directly on the surface of the green papaya. After spraying, cover the green papaya with plastic film, and the green papaya will change color and ripen the next day.

3. Papaya can be ripened with apples

After purchasing papaya, you can use apples to ripen it, but the apples used to ripen papaya must be naturally ripe apples. When ripening papaya, you can cut the apple into four pieces, and then put it in a fresh-keeping bag together with the papaya, seal it, and then store it in a warm environment. After about two days, the papaya will become ripe and can be eaten directly.
